In this experiment an oscilloscope will be used to study the time dependence of current in RL, RC and RLC series circuits. A square wave voltage generator is used to simulate a “switch”, turning an emf on and off. This causes exponential saturation and/or decay in the RL and RC circuits, while damped oscillatory behavior is observed in the RLC circuit. An oscilloscope is connected to probe voltage as a function of time. For the RC and RL circuits, the voltage is taken across the resistor where the vR = IR, whereas the voltage is taken across the capacitor (vC = Q/C) in the RLC circuit. It is important to note the generator itself has a 50 resistance to the actual “R” is R 50.
